Abstract

The utility model discloses a bearing lubricating structure of a wind driven generator, which relates to the technical field of wind power generation and comprises a supporting column, wherein an engine shell is fixedly arranged at the upper end of the supporting column, a bearing is fixedly arranged in the engine shell, a main shaft is fixedly arranged at the inner ring of the bearing, a blade is fixedly arranged at one end of the main shaft, which is far away from the engine shell, a protective cover is fixedly arranged on the surface of the engine shell, and the main shaft rotates to penetrate through the engine shell and extends to the outside of the protective cover. Detailed Description
Reference will now be made in detail to the present embodiments of the present utility model, examples of which are illustrated in the accompanying drawings, wherein the accompanying drawings are used to supplement the description of the written description so that one can intuitively and intuitively understand each technical feature and overall technical scheme of the present utility model, but not to limit the scope of the present utility model.
Referring to fig. 1-4, the present utility model provides the following technical solutions: the utility model provides a aerogenerator bearing lubricating structure, including support column 20, the upper end fixed mounting of support column 20 has engine casing 1, the inside fixed mounting of engine casing 1 has bearing 9, the inner circle fixed mounting of bearing 9 has main shaft 12, the one end fixed mounting of main shaft 12 keeping away from engine casing 1 has blade 6, the fixed mounting has protection casing 5 on the surface of engine casing 1, main shaft 12 rotates and runs through engine casing 1 and extend to the outside of protection casing 5, the top fixed mounting of engine casing 1 has batch oil tank 2, the fixed mounting of surface of batch oil tank 2 has connecting pipe 4 that is linked together with the inside of batch oil tank 2, the one end that batch oil tank 2 was kept away from to connecting pipe 4 is linked together with protection casing 5.
Through the setting of oil storage tank 2, be convenient for store lubricating oil in the inside of oil storage tank 2, and then be convenient for store lubricating oil, when adding lubricating oil to the inside of oil storage tank 2, can adopt the mode of negative pressure to pour into lubricating oil into the inside of oil storage tank 2 through the pipeline, the pipeline can extend to the bottom of support column 20 simultaneously, and then need not the maintenance personal climbing support column 20, pour into lubricating oil to the inside of oil storage tank 2.
The inside sliding connection of batch oil tank 2 has slide bar 3, and slide bar 3 extends to the inside one end fixed mounting of batch oil tank 2 and has stripper plate 8, and stripper plate 8 at the inside sliding connection of batch oil tank 2, and the surface activity that slide bar 3 extends to the inside one end of batch oil tank 2 has cup jointed spring 7, and spring 7's both ends respectively with stripper plate 8 top and the inner wall fixed connection of batch oil tank 2.
When pouring into lubricating oil to the inside of protection casing 5, stripper plate 8 passes through spring 7's elasticity downwardly moving, and then makes slide bar 3 slide in the inside of batch oil tank 2, and then makes stripper plate 8 extrude the inside lubricating oil of batch oil tank 2, and then makes the inside lubricating oil of batch oil tank 2 discharge into the inside of protection casing 5 through connecting pipe 4, and then is convenient for carry the inside of protection casing 5 with the inside lubricating oil of batch oil tank 2, has guaranteed the smoothness of lubricating oil, prevents that lubricating oil from flowing unsmoothly in the inside of connecting pipe 4, has guaranteed the conveying effect to lubricating oil.
The surface of the main shaft 12 is fixedly provided with an smearing plate 14, the smearing plate 14 is rotationally connected in the protective cover 5, and the smearing plate 14 is obliquely arranged.
The blade 6 is driven to rotate through external wind power, the main shaft 12 is driven to rotate through the blade 6, the smearing plate 14 is driven to rotate in the protective cover 5, the smearing plate 14 is driven to push internal lubricating oil of the protective cover 5 to rotate, the lubricating oil is smeared on the bearing 9 uniformly, the lubricating oil inside the protective cover 5 is smeared on the bearing 9 in a dispersing manner, the effect of smearing the lubricating oil on the bearing 9 is guaranteed, the phenomenon that the lubricating oil is smeared on the bearing 9 is avoided, and the rotating smoothness of the device is guaranteed.
Because the smearing plate 14 is obliquely arranged, the lubricating oil is convenient to squeeze, and then the lubricating oil is enabled to fully enter the bearing 9, the lubricating oil smearing effect is improved, and the lubricating oil is enabled to enter the bearing 9 conveniently.
The inside fixed mounting of connecting pipe 4 has support 17, the inside sliding connection of support 17 has push rod 10, the fixed ring 19 that has cup jointed on the surface of push rod 10, the activity has cup jointed elastic spring 18 on the surface of push rod 10, the both ends of elastic spring 18 respectively with the top of ring 19 and the bottom fixed connection of support 17, the bottom fixed mounting of push rod 10 has button 11, the fixed mounting has push pedal 13 on the surface of main shaft 12, the upper end fixed mounting of push rod 10 has the sealing plug 15 of shape for the round platform form, the inside fixed mounting of connecting pipe 4 has fixed block 16, the shape of fixed block 16 is hollow round platform form.
When the main shaft 12 rotates, the push plate 13 can be made to rotate, when the push plate 13 rotates, the push plate 13 can be in contact with the round block 11, and then the push plate 13 is inclined, so that the push plate 13 extrudes the round block 11 and the push rod 10, and then the push rod 10 moves upwards, the ring 19 is driven to move upwards to extrude the elastic spring 18, and then the sealing plug 15 moves upwards, and then the sealing plug 15 does not seal an opening on the fixed block 16, at the moment, the extruding plate 8 enables the extruding plate 8 to move downwards through the elastic force of the spring 7, and then the lubricating oil inside the oil storage tank 2 is extruded into the inside of the connecting pipe 4 through the extruding plate 8, the lubricating oil is conveniently and quantitatively injected into the inside of the protecting cover 5 through the connecting pipe 4, the waste of the lubricating oil is reduced, meanwhile, the lubricating oil is intermittently conveyed to the inside of the protecting cover 5, and the utilization rate of the lubricating oil is improved.
Through the setting of this device, be convenient for paint lubricating oil to bearing 9, guaranteed the lubricated effect of bearing 9, and then reduce main shaft 12 at pivoted frictional force, the device can paint lubricating oil to bearing 9 voluntarily simultaneously, reduces maintenance personal and need scramble and paint lubricating oil to bearing 9, reduces maintenance personal's work load, improves maintenance personal's convenience.
Working principle:
when pouring in lubricating oil into the inside of the protective cover 5, the extruding plate 8 moves downwards through the elastic force of the spring 7, so that the sliding rod 3 slides in the oil storage tank 2, the extruding plate 8 extrudes the lubricating oil in the oil storage tank 2, and the lubricating oil in the oil storage tank 2 is discharged into the inside of the protective cover 5 through the connecting pipe 4.
When the main shaft 12 rotates, the push plate 13 can be made to rotate, when the push plate 13 rotates, the push plate 13 can be in contact with the round block 11, and then the push plate 13 is inclined, so that the push plate 13 extrudes the round block 11 and the push rod 10, and then the push rod 10 moves upwards, the ring 19 is driven to move upwards to extrude the elastic spring 18, and then the sealing plug 15 moves upwards, and then the sealing plug 15 does not seal an opening on the fixed block 16, at the moment, the extrusion plate 8 enables the extrusion plate 8 to move downwards through the elastic force of the spring 7, and then the lubricating oil inside the oil storage tank 2 is extruded into the inside of the connecting pipe 4 through the extrusion plate 8, the lubricating oil is conveniently and quantitatively injected into the inside of the protective cover 5 through the connecting pipe 4, and the waste of the lubricating oil is reduced.
